And indeed, [it was for this reason that] Noah cried unto Us - and how excellent was Our response: 75 And We delivered him and his people from the Great Calamity, 76 And We made his offspring the survivors. 77 and We established for him a good name among posterity. 78 'Peace be upon Noah among all the worlds' 79 Thus do We surely reward the doers of good. 80 Verily he was of Our bondmen believing. 81 Then We drowned the others 82 ۞ And verily of his sect was Ibrahim. 83 he came to his Lord with a sound heart. 84 Recall what time he said unto his father and his people: What is it that ye worship? 85 Is it falsehood [as] gods other than Allah you desire? 86 What then is your opinion of the Lord of the Worlds? 87 He then shot a glance at the stars. 88 And said: "I am sick (of what you worship)!" 89 and at that they turned their backs on him and went away. 90 and he turned to their idols and asked them, "Do you eat? 91 What is the matter with you that you do not speak? 92 He struck them with his right hand. 93 Then came the others to him hastening. 94 He said: "Worship you that which you (yourselves) carve? 95 the while it is God who has created you and all your handiwork?" 96 "Build a pyre for him and throw him into the raging fire." 97 But whereas they sought to do evil unto him, We [frustrated their designs, and thus] brought them low? 98 (Abraham) said, "I will go to my Lord who will guide me". 99 (And he prayed:) "O Lord, grant me a righteous son." 100 Then We gave him the good tidings of a prudent boy; 101 And when he became capable of working with him, Ibrahim said, “O my son, I dreamt that I am sacrificing you therefore now consider what is your opinion”; he said, “O my father! Do what you are commanded! Allah willing, you will soon find me patiently enduring!” 102 Then when the twain had submitted themselves and he had prostrated him upon his temple. 103 We called out to him, "Abraham, 104 thou hast confirmed the vision; even so We recompense the good-doers. 105 This is indeed the manifest trial.' 106 And We ransomed him with a mighty sacrifice, 107 And We left for him among the posterity: 108 Peace be upon Ibrahim! 109 Thus indeed do We reward the Muhsinun (good-doers - see V. 2:112). 110 He is truly among Our faithful creatures. 111 We gave Abraham the good news of Isaac, a prophet and a righteous man, 112 And We blessed him and Isaac. And of their seed are some who do good, and some who plainly wrong themselves. 113
